一种属性加密测试方法、装置、设备及计算机程序产品

    公开(公告)号:CN119939646A

    公开(公告)日:2025-05-06

    申请号:CN202411785254.9

    申请日:2024-12-05

    Abstract: 本申请实施例适用于区块链技术领域,提供了一种属性加密测试方法、装置、设备及计算机程序产品,所述方法包括:确定目标测试类型;所述测试类型包括属性加密合约测试、属性加密服务接口测试、属性加密算法测试中至少一种;确定与所述目标测试类型对应的目标测试对象以及目标测试脚本;依据所述目标测试脚本对所述目标测试对象进行测试,并生成测试结果,实现针对属性加密进行属性加密合约测试、属性加密服务接口测试、属性加密算法测试等维度的自动化测试,并生成可视化的测试结果,在提高对属性加密测试自动化程度的同时,提高相关人员查看测试结果的效率。

    智能合约的审计方法、装置、电子设备及计算机程序产品

    公开(公告)号:CN119938487A

    公开(公告)日:2025-05-06

    申请号:CN202411976564.9

    申请日:2024-12-30

    Abstract: 本申请适用于区块链技术领域,提供了一种智能合约的审计方法、装置、电子设备及计算机程序产品。智能合约的审计方法具体包括:确定待审计的智能合约适配的目标区块链,并确定智能合约的第一合约信息;根据第一合约信息,对智能合约进行静态分析,得到智能合约的静态分析结果;分别构建各个目标区块链各自对应的测试链,并通过各个测试链对智能合约进行动态分析,得到智能合约的动态分析结果;验证智能合约在各个目标区块链上部署的执行结果的一致性结果;根据静态分析结果、动态分析结果以及一致性结果,确定智能合约的审计结果。通过本申请的方法,能够对智能合约进行全方位的审计,提高了智能合约的审计准确率。

    一种不可剥夺的身份认证方法

    公开(公告)号:CN119293778B

    公开(公告)日:2025-05-06

    申请号:CN202411839220.3

    申请日:2024-12-13

    Abstract: 本发明公开了一种不可剥夺的身份认证方法,验证方生成验证码难题及相应的验证方解答;证明方基于自身持有的证据,通过不经意传输从验证方获取部分验证码难题,并利用人类预言机生成相应证明方解答;证明方对证据和所获取的验证码难题对应的证明方解答进行承诺,将承诺发送至验证方;验证方基于所有验证方解答生成验证方密文,将验证方密文发送至证明方并向证明方证明自身的诚实性;证明方对自身持有的证明方解答进行加密得到证明方解答密文,基于证据、验证方密文和证明方解答密文计算得到证明方回复密文,并发送至验证方;验证方对证明方回复密文进行验证,若验证通过则基于承诺验证证明方的诚实性,若验证通过则公开所有验证码难题。

    一种链上数据的转换方法、装置及终端设备

    公开(公告)号:CN119814809A

    公开(公告)日:2025-04-11

    申请号:CN202411886164.9

    申请日:2024-12-19

    Abstract: 本申请公开了一种链上数据的转换方法、装置及终端设备,通过获取至少一个区块链的链上数据,并从链上数据中提取每个交易凭证类型对应的交易数据,根据交易数据以及标准数据结构,生成每个交易凭证类型对应的中间数据,从链上数据中提取每个交易凭证类型对应的流动性池数据,从区块链的每个节点中获取与交易数据对应的日志数据,将流动性池数据以及日志数据添加至中间数据,得到具有标准数据结构的目标数据,从而能够将至少一个区块链的链上数据转换为相同标准数据结构的目标数据,并基于结合至少一个区块链的目标数据执行交易行为分析操作,减少了单独对每个区块链的链上数据进行处理的情况,减少分析工作量,提高分析效率。

    基于增量学习的区块链电力系统恶意加密流量检测方法及系统

    公开(公告)号:CN119766519A

    公开(公告)日:2025-04-04

    申请号:CN202411878595.0

    申请日:2024-12-19

    Abstract: 本发明公开了一种基于增量学习的区块链电力系统恶意加密流量检测方法及系统,属于网络安全技术领域。方法包括:获取流量数据集,基于流量数据集获得多个特征向量组;构建以特征向量组作为输入,输出各流量的检测结果的检测模型;构建存储检测模型接收到的特征向量组中的特征向量的缓冲池;特征向量组输入至检测模型时,对缓冲池中历史的特征向量进行更新,再基于当前时刻缓冲池中的特征向量对检测模型进行训练;构建增量学习损失,基于增量学习损失对检测模型进行更新,最终获得训练后的检测模型;利用训练后的检测模型对待检测的流量进行检测。本发明提供了一种自动识别并应对新型恶意加密流量攻击的解决方案,提升了电力系统的安全性。

    基于区块链的分布式数据共享方法、系统、装置和服务器

    公开(公告)号:CN119760766A

    公开(公告)日:2025-04-04

    申请号:CN202411685480.X

    申请日:2024-11-22

    Abstract: 本申请涉及区块链技术领域,尤其涉及一种基于区块链的分布式数据共享方法、系统、装置和服务器,所述方法应用于区块链平台,包括:获取数据加密用户提交的数据加密申请,接收并存储数据加密用户基于数据加密申请发送的加密策略,接收数据读取用户提交的数据解密申请,并基于数据解密申请,验证数据读取用户的属性是否满足对应的加密策略;若数据读取用户的属性满足加密策略,则触发并广播解密申请事件,指示权威机构生成数据解密申请对应的属性密钥,并向数据读取用户发送属性密钥,数据读取用户根据属性密钥对加密数据进行解密。采用该方法既满足行为可追溯,又提升了系统的去中心化程度,确保用户间能够安全、高效地实现分布式数据共享。

    分布式TEE系统、基于分布式TEE系统的通信方法

    公开(公告)号:CN119728090A

    公开(公告)日:2025-03-28

    申请号:CN202411566653.6

    申请日:2024-11-04

    Inventor: 杨坤 李思思 任奎

    Abstract: 本申请涉及分布式TEE系统、基于分布式TEE系统的通信方法,系统包括多个TEE,各TEE的安全世界中包括密钥管理模块和通信调用模块,TEE的可信操作系统中包括加解密模块,各模块受TEE中的安全监视器调用或者在可以被普通世界访问的安全世界第一内存中运行;密钥管理模块用于生成密钥;加解密模块用于在TEE响应于内存访问指令生成指定数据时,根据密钥对指定数据进行加密,在接收到其他TEE传输的第一数据包时验证第一数据包的完整性以及根据密钥对第一数据包进行解密;通信调用模块用于将加密后的指定数据和/或解密后的第一数据包封装为第二数据包。采用本方法能够提高分布式系统部署TEE系统时数据通信的安全性。

    区块链交易并行执行方法、设备、系统及程序产品

    公开(公告)号:CN119718564A

    公开(公告)日:2025-03-28

    申请号:CN202411699669.4

    申请日:2024-11-25

    Abstract: 本申请提供了区块链交易并行执行方法、设备、系统及程序产品,该方法包括:从交易池获取多笔交易;控制以太坊虚拟机在多个线程中并行执行多笔交易;根据以太坊虚拟机在多个线程中并行执行完多笔交易的第一交易执行结果,得出多笔交易之间的依赖关系,其中,第一交易执行结果用于反映多笔交易之间不存在冲突;依赖关系为不同交易之间的先后执行顺序;根据多笔交易之间的依赖关系构建交易依赖视图;交易依赖视图用于反映被验证通过的多笔交易之间的并行执行顺序;将多笔交易和交易依赖视图一起打包成区块。本申请能并行执行所有交易,使得出块节点处理交易的速度得到显著提升,大幅提升了出块节点出块效率。

Patent Agency Ranking